- Police identified the deceased as Suman Debnath, 38, a CGST and Customs superintendent from West Bengal who was trekking with an organised group.
- He developed severe headache, nausea, breathlessness and extreme fatigue during the ascent before collapsing at Phedang around 9:05 pm.
- The location lies nearly 25 km from Yuksom at roughly 12,000 feet, where difficult terrain and altitude complicated immediate assistance.
- Rescue teams, porters and local guides took nearly a full day to bring his body down to Yuksom, after which it was sent to Gyalshing District Hospital for a post-mortem.
- An unnatural death case has been registered, the post-mortem has been completed, and the body has been handed to the family in Agarpara.
